Warning Signs You Need Skylight Leak Water Removal
Ignoring the warning signs of a skylight leak can lead to expensive repairs and even health problems. Here are some common signs that you need Skylight Leak Water Removal: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
When you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s a sign that there’s excess moisture somewhere. Our technicians can help you find and fix the source of the leak before it’s too late.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a skylight leak or a more serious issue with your roof. Don’t wait to get it checked out, our team can help you repair or replace your skylight to pr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
When your flooring starts to warp or buckle, it’s a sign that there’s too much moisture in the area. Our technicians can help you dry out the area and repair or replace any damaged flooring.
Increased Humidity in Your Home
When you notice that your home is feeling more humid than usual, it’s a sign that there’s excess moisture in the air.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and fix it to prevent further dam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
When your paint or wallpaper starts to peel or bubble, it’s a sign that there’s too much moisture in the area. Our technicians can help you repair or replace any damaged surfaces.
Unpleasant Smells Coming from Your Attic
When you notice unpleasant smells coming from your attic, it’s a sign that there’s excess moisture or mold growth.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and fix it to prevent further damage.

Q: What causes skylight leaks?
A: Skylight leaks are often caused by worn-out or damaged seals around the skylight, clogged gutters or downspouts, or improper installation.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and provide recommendations for repair or replacement.

Q: How do I prevent skylight leaks in the future?
A: Regular maintenance is key to preventing skylight leaks. Our team recommends inspecting your skylight regularly for signs of wear and tear, cleaning the gutters and downspouts, and ensuring proper installation and sealing.
